How exactly does Antivirus Software program Identify Potential Viruses?

How does malware software identify potential infections?

Viruses will be malicious programs that are packed onto a pc without the user’s knowledge. They can damage a system or steal data. They can become designed to spread through email and machine networks.

Viruses (an umbrella term that encompasses viruses) evolves quickly to avoid detection by old, definition-based malware software. Many hackers have learned to modify the malware code to disguise its presence. AV computer software also confronts more sophisticated threats, including tunneling infections that masse themselves underneath the scanner’s reminiscence closer to hardware, and polymorphic spyware that changes its code signature after some time.

Antivirus software program identifies potential malware using validations or digital fingerprints that are associated with today’s threats and added to a databases over time by cybersecurity vendors. These validations can be up to date as new malware ranges are found out or builders tamper with their creations to stop AV scanners.

Heuristic Research: This form of detection comes anywhere close the digital fingerprint of any webroot reviews com dubious file towards the strain definition files inside the AV vendor’s virus catalogue to alert users a file can be malware. AUDIO-VIDEO software typically also uses behavior-based detection, which in turn flags data files that resemble they’re meant to perform dubious behaviors such as deleting huge amounts of data or monitoring pushed keys.

Machine Learning/Artificial Intelligence: This method of detection utilizes advanced methods to detect new risks by studying their unique characteristics and then adding info to their virus detection database. This kind of technology is able to get more sophisticated threats, including exploits and ransomware.